Wishing you the very best.","fullyFundedDate":1777661659518,"projectUrl":"project/dont-let-dull-pencils-dull-big-ideas/10154001/","projectTitle":"Don’t Let Dull Pencils Dull Big Ideas","teacherDisplayName":"Mr. Hall","teacherPhotoUrl":"https://storage.donorschoose.net/dc_prod/images/teacher/profile/272x272/tp504918_272x272.jpg?width=272&height=272&fit=bounds&auto=webp&t=1459392039615","teacherClassroomUrl":"classroom/suburu"},{"teacherId":504918,"projectId":10062250,"letterContent":"We just completed our study of the Aztecs in our humanities classes. The students learned that Aztec warriors often wore Death Whistles around their necks, which they would blow to intimidate their enemies. This fact led to the question, \"I wonder what that would sound like?\" So, we went to work. We used the amazing 3D printer and filament you helped supply our class to print 200 Aztec Death Whistles! Once we finished, we gave one to each 6th-grader on campus and we all went outside, counted down, and blew the whistles. It sounded like hundreds of screams all at once! Our scholars will not soon forget this amazing experience. Thank you all for making this dream project a reality!","fullyFundedDate":1769741821192,"projectUrl":"project/hands-on-history-3d-printing-the-ancien/10062250/","projectTitle":"Hands-On History: 3D Printing the Ancient World","teacherDisplayName":"Mr. Hall","teacherPhotoUrl":"https://storage.donorschoose.net/dc_prod/images/teacher/profile/272x272/tp504918_272x272.jpg?width=272&height=272&fit=bounds&auto=webp&t=1459392039615","teacherClassroomUrl":"classroom/suburu"},{"teacherId":2298127,"projectId":9408405,"letterContent":"Because of your generosity, our students were able to experience a truly meaningful and transformative project. With the paper and books you funded through DonorsChoose, we read The Complete Story of Sadako Sasaki together and learned about Sadako's life, her courage, and the powerful symbol of the thousand paper cranes.\r\n\r\nUsing the materials from your grant, our students created more than 1,000 origami cranes—each student learning how to fold cranes and making an average of 20 of their own. These cranes now fill a large and beautiful display at our school, accompanied by a 16-foot mural featuring imagery from both Hiroshima, Japan and Salem, Oregon. Seeing their individual cranes come together as one powerful installation gave students a deep sense of pride and connection.\r\n\r\nBeyond learning how to fold paper, students explored Japanese culture, reflected on themes of peace and resilience, and connected with others around the world through the Peace Crane Project. Your support helped turn a story into an experience—one that our students will remember for years to come.\r\n\r\nThank you for helping us bring history, art, literacy, and global connection together in such a meaningful way. About this school
Leslie Middle School is
an urban public school
in Salem, Oregon that is part of Salem - Keizer School District 24J.
It serves 735 students
in grades 6 - 8 with a student/teacher ratio of 21.0:1.
Its teachers have had 76 projects funded on DonorsChoose.
